Offering a patio and a golf course, and views of the mountain, Arrowfield Apartments Arrowtown hotel is located a 19-minute walk from the Ford of Bruinen. The spectacular location, within reach of Lake Wakatipu makes the aparthotel suitable for a wide range of activities, including snow skiing, lawn tennis, and cycling.
Location
This 5-star hotel is situated in a museum district, a short way from the restaurant Smithy's Smoke House. The Arrowfield in Arrowtown is just 1.2 km from the Lakes District Museum Arrowtown. Guests will also enjoy proximity to Feehly Hill, which is approximately 5 minutes away by car. The Lake Hayes is 4.9 km from this property.
Rooms
The smoke-free hotel offers 24 rooms with tea and coffee making facilities, and such modern conveniences as complimentary wireless internet and an iPod dock. Other comforts include a toaster, an oven, and a dishwasher for self-catering. They feature bathrooms with a roll-in shower and a separate toilet as well as hair dryers and toiletries.
Leisure & Business
The Arrowfield Arrowtown also includes a heated indoor swimming pool and a fitness suite. You can play tennis at this accommodation.
